PITI, Guam (Nov. 8, 2018) — Machinist Mate (Weapons) 1st Class Neils Gimenez, USS Oklahoma City (SSN 723), presents the national ensign to Julia Tedtaotao Farfan at the funeral of her uncle Steward Mate 1st Class Igancio Camacho Farfan at the Guam Veterans Cemetery in Piti Nov. 8. Farfan died Dec. 7, 1941, aboard the battleship USS Oklahoma (BB 37) during the attack on Pearl Harbor. (U.S. Navy photo by JoAnna Delfin)
